Error - An unknown error has occurred and ACT needs to shut down |
Go to ‘Help’ on the Menu, About ‘ACT’. Look at the Build located on the top right corner. It should say 6.0.3.979. If not, Close ACT and download update here http://software4advisors.com/download/ACT!603Update.exe (File Size: 17.75 MB)
Scan and Repair your database for corruption: Close ACT, Go to ‘Start’ on your computer, ‘Run’, type in ‘actdiag’ and press enter.
You should have the Act Diagnostic Tool opened. Go to ‘Maintenance’, select ‘Scan and Repair’. You will see a message about backing up your database – Press ‘Yes or OK’. It will prompt you to locate the database – locate the Advisor database and log in. After the database is backed up – it will ask if you want to proceed with the scan.. Press ‘Yes or OK’. It will scan your database. If you get red checks – you will need to repeat this process one more time getting all green checks. Open ACT. You should get a message about index files being missing or corrupt – this is the final repair process.
